The East Asia had a very complex geopolitical environment in the 9th to 10th centuries. After the race of late Tangs and Five Dynasties, the political environment had been quite different from the Han and Tang Dynasties. Faced with the larger rivals and the fact that the rise of ethnic minorities, the Shizong Emperor and Taizu Emperor actively dealed with. When the Taizong Emperor ascended the throne, the Song Dynasty had been initially established as the center of Tributary System. And the Song Dynasty had established its position in Northeast Asia. The Taizong Emperor got the imperial crown in "Movies ax candle light". He had to take different policies to establish the rule of authority.However, when we focused on the entire study Taizong’s foreign policies we could find that significant changes before and after the Yongxi Northern Expedition. From Taizong ascended the throne to the Fourth Year of the Taipingxingguo, Taizong’ s foreign policy was the continuation of the characteristics of Taizu’s foreign foreign policy, and focused firmly committed to the rule. From Taizong ascended the throne to the Fourth Year of the Taipingxingguo to the beginning of the Yong Xi Northern Expedition, Taizong’s foreign policy was to an active foreign policy to achieve "Chinese unification. "At first, he brought in a change of policy of the North Han, and troopped on the north to wipe out the North Han. At the same time, the Taizong Emperor continued to recover the Northern Expedition thistle quiet area. But the Song Dynasty was defeated. The following year, he attempted to take use of the civil strife the Jiaozhi to unify the Jiaozhi.But the Song troops was also defeated. His plans eventually vanished into thin air. After the War of Sorghum River, the Taizong Emperor sent envoys to Gaochang Korea to join fight to the Liao Dynasty. In the Yong Xi three years, the Taizong Emperor sent troops to northern expedition and was deafted again. From Yongxi Northern Expedition to the death of Taizong, the main features was to change the former to defense foreign policy. The successive failures made the Taizong’s foreign policy sufferring great setbacks. At the same time, internal instability, peasant uprisings and other practical reasons, also contributed to the change. So after the Yongxi Northern Expedition, Taizong Emperor took a negative, shrinking defense policy in foreign policy. He abandoned to recover the secluded area Thistle, admited the dominance of Li Huan in Jiaozhi and abandoned to recover Jiaozhi, refused the Jurchen, Korea’s request to send troops. At last, He focused on the consolidation of internal affairs.This paper is divided into five parts.
